reproductive coercion

Reproductive coercion involves behaviors that influence or control a person's reproductive choices without their full consent. This can include tampering with birth control methods, pressuring someone to become pregnant or not, or controlling access to contraception. It is a form of abuse that undermines an individual's autonomy over their reproductive health and decisions. Recognizing reproductive coercion is important for supporting those affected and ensuring they can make voluntary, informed choices about their reproductive lives without fear or pressure.
